The Legend of Don Gorske: The Reigning Big Mac King
Without a doubt, the name that consistently surfaces when discussing the most Big Macs eaten is Don Gorske. Known affectionately as "Big Mac Don," Gorske has dedicated a significant portion of his life to this particular gastronomic pursuit. His story is one of remarkable consistency and a deep, abiding love for the Big Mac.
Gorske's journey began in 1972, and he has been eating Big Macs almost every single day since. He meticulously keeps track of every single Big Mac he consumes, often jotting down the date and the number of burgers in a small notebook. This level of detail is what makes his claim so compelling.
As of recent reports, Don Gorske has consumed well over 30,000 Big Macs. This number is staggering and represents a commitment that few, if any, could ever match. He has even documented his milestone burgers, celebrating his 10,000th, 20,000th, and subsequent thousands with a sense of accomplishment.
How Does He Do It? The Gorske Method
So, how does one man consume thousands upon thousands of Big Macs without succumbing to the culinary monotony or the potential health consequences? Gorske often attributes his success to a few key factors:
- Consistency is Key: He rarely misses a day. This daily ritual has become ingrained in his life.
- Moderate Consumption: While he eats Big Macs frequently, he doesn't necessarily gorge himself on multiple burgers at every sitting. It's about consistent, regular intake.
- Enjoyment: Gorske genuinely loves the taste and experience of eating a Big Mac. This passion fuels his longevity.
- Health Management (to a degree): While not a spokesperson for healthy eating, Gorske has stated he tries to maintain a relatively balanced lifestyle otherwise, which he believes helps him manage the impact of his Big Mac habit.
